'''Basic Trope''': A party member introduced later than others never actually makes it into the active party.
* '''Straight''': Barney the BlueMage is only recruitable half-way through the game, by the time the PlayerParty is a well-oiled war machine with no openings for new hires. As a result, most players never discover his extensive CharacterArc.
* '''Exaggerated''': Barney offers to join the party with zero build-up in the middle of the FinalBoss fight.
* '''Downplayed''': By the time Barney is introduced, the party is most likely full, but his unique skill set makes him a better alternative for some builds.
* '''Justified''': The ending of Barney's CharacterSpecificSidequest [[TheEndingChangesEverything changes everything]] about the main quest line--and he knows it, preferring to never let the heroes discover what he knows.
* '''Inverted''': The last NonPlayerCompanion introduced becomes a RequiredPartyMember for the rest of the game.
* '''Subverted''': There is a secret method to recruit Barney very early in the game.
* '''Double Subverted''': ...but he is a worthless party member at low levels and his character arc doesn't start until where you'd normally recruit him, anyway.
